When and how should you stop bending over during pregnancy? Many changes occur in the body during pregnancy, and certain precautions are essential for your safety and that of your baby. . 3rd Month: Physical changes begin, so bending repeatedly may cause discomfort. . Months 3 to 5: Strain on the lower back may increase; therefore, avoid bending frequently or for prolonged periods. . Months 7 to 9: The baby bump begins to grow, so bend only as your body allows and as necessary. Avoid bending too far forward, as this increases the risk of losing your balance and places extra strain on your abdomen. . The most important point: If you need to pick something up from the floor, bend your knees instead of bending at the waist, and use support. Que. Can bending harm the baby during early pregnancy? Ans. While mild bending in the first trimester is generally safe, avoiding sudden jerks or excessive strain is recommended as ligaments soften. Que. What is the correct way to pick up objects from the floor? Ans. Keep your back straight, bend at your knees (squatting position), keep the object close to your body, and use your leg muscles to stand back up.
